Eric Cisneros continued his hot streak on Thursday by dropping his fourth-straight game with at least 115 rushing yards. He rushed for 184 yards and three touchdowns while picking up 10.8 yards per carry, and also threw for 166 yards and one TD on only 15 passes. Considering he played a big game the last time he faced off against Life Oak Cliff back in October of 2024, the result shouldn't come as too huge a shock. Cisneros didn't just play on offense: he also made five total tackles and defended one pass.
Looking ahead, Cisneros and Palmer will be playing in front of their home fans against Madison at 7:30 p.m. on the 31st. The Bulldogs got just the result they wanted when they last faced the Trojans thanks in part to Cisneros: he rushed for 107 yards and one score on only nine carries, and also threw for 51 yards and a pair of TDs.
